Description

Indiana Wellness College (IWC) is a nationally accredited career college in Carmel, Indiana, serving Indianapolis and Central Indiana. Founded in 2010, IWC specializes in hands-on professional education in Massage Therapy and Esthetics, emphasizing practical skills, clinical experience, professional development, and preparation for licensure.IWC's 900-hour, 50-week Diploma of Sports & Medical Massage combines foundational massage education with advanced clinical and therapeutic massage training. Students study anatomy, physiology, medical terminology, and musculoskeletal function while developing skills in Swedish, deep tissue, sports, and pregnancy massage, lymph drainage techniques, craniosacral therapy, reflexology, kinesiotaping, cupping, and postural assessment, along with additional massage and bodywork techniques.Hands-on Massage Therapy education maintains a maximum 13:1 student-to-instructor/coach ratio. Students work with real clients in IWC's supervised student clinic while developing assessment, communication, professional practice, and career skills.IWC also offers a 700-hour, 37-week Diploma of Esthetics, combining skincare science, hands-on education, and supervised clinical experience. Esthetics classes are capped at 20 students and supported by both an instructor and a coach.IWC is nationally accredited by ACCET and regulated by the Indiana DWD Office for Career and Technical Schools (OCTS). The Esthetics program has additional state cosmetology-board oversight, and IWC is registered as an Indiana beauty culture school. New cohorts begin approximately quarterly. Financial aid is available to those who qualify.
